TreasurySpring is the product of an obsession with fixing the fundamental structural problems in money markets. Our fascination with the sector began painfully, during the Global Financial Crisis of 2008, where we had a front-row seat to watch the evaporation of liquidity in fixed income and the near collapse of the entire short-dated funding markets.

We have been on a mission to help deliver more sustainable solutions for the money markets ever since, and we launched TreasurySpring in 2018 to offer institutional clients a single gateway to the broadest range of the best risk-adjusted cash investment options. As a fast-growing London-based financial technology company, we deliver a unique solution to a global multi-trillion-dollar problem.

Our regulated Fixed-Term Fund platform delivers new digital pipelines to connect cash-rich firms to institutional borrowers. Clients include large Private Equity funds, Asset Managers, listed Corporates, high-growth tech companies and many more.

The role: Onboarding Manager

The Onboarding Manager is responsible for overseeing the client onboarding process with a focus on Anti-Money Laundering (AML), Know Your Customer (KYC), and client due diligence. They ensure that all new clients meet regulatory requirements and internal compliance standards while providing a seamless onboarding experience. The Onboarding Manager collaborates with internal teams and external partners to manage client checks, resolve compliance issues, and continuously optimise onboarding processes to enhance efficiency and reduce risk.
